Industry NewsYunex acquisition strengthens transport supplier continuity across Irish authorities
Yunex Traffic has acquired Traffic Solutions Limited (TSL), its long-standing Irish distribution and delivery partner, in a move expected to strengthen supplier continuity and support future transport infrastructure delivery across Ireland.
The acquisition, completed for an undisclosed fee, brings TSL directly into Yunex Traffic’s operations after more than three decades of collaboration. TSL has acted as the exclusive supplier of Yunex Traffic solutions to Irish local authorities, supporting transport technology deployment and maintaining long-term customer relationships across the market.
As part of the transition, TSL Managing Director Brian Lee will support a structured handover process designed to maintain operational continuity and preserve institutional knowledge. The companies stated that the approach is intended to support uninterrupted service delivery and minimise disruption for customers.
From a procurement perspective, the development reflects the importance of supplier stability and capability within public infrastructure delivery. Transport authorities and public sector buyers increasingly rely on suppliers that can demonstrate long-term operational resilience, technical expertise and continuity across essential services.
The acquisition also highlights broader trends around supplier integration and market capability within infrastructure sectors. As transport networks continue to modernise and investment priorities evolve, organisations are placing greater emphasis on maintaining reliable supplier ecosystems capable of supporting complex technology requirements over extended contract periods.
For local authorities, supplier continuity can help reduce delivery risk and support longer-term planning across traffic management and transport improvement programmes. Bringing TSL into Yunex Traffic’s direct operations may also create opportunities to strengthen service coordination and align future delivery requirements more closely with customer needs.
The announcement further reinforces how supplier management is becoming an increasingly strategic consideration across infrastructure procurement, where continuity, technical capability and market resilience remain important factors in supporting public sector outcomes.
